WebJumpSTART, a pediatric version of START, was developed at the Miami, Florida Children's Hospital in 1995 by Dr. Lou Romig. 1. A modification was published in 2001. 2. Formal scientific review of the efficacy of JumpStart has been limited. 3,4.
